What's your teaching unpopular opinion? Something you believe, but choose to keep to yourself? by [deleted] in Teachers

[–]PissOnEddieShore 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Tracking *can be* good. It just has to be done right. All tracking decisions need to be done transparently and with the input of student, parents, teachers and admin. Student chooses the track they want and the school holds them to the standard.

Track one competitive 4-year college: access to AP/honors classes with strict attendance and grade requirements (no Ds or Fs). Student earns a diploma at the end.

Track two state college/community college/military/trade: access to regular "college prep" courses, student can petition to get into AP/honors (same expectations as track one if they get in). Student earns a diploma and is prepared for college level work after high school.

Track three certificate of completion: students attend school up to age 18 but receive a "certificate of completion" instead of a diploma if they do not meet the standard for a diploma.
